Abstract
An evaluation device (20) evaluates the operating conditions of a briquetting machine (10). The evaluation device (20) includes an evaluation information acquisition unit (220) and an evaluation data generation unit (230). The evaluation information acquisition unit (220) acquires a plurality of pieces of evaluation information indicating the evaluation results of a plurality of briquettes manufactured under the same manufacturing conditions by the briquetting machine (10). The evaluation data generation unit (230) generates evaluation data that is data obtained by comparing a plurality of pieces of evaluation information with each other.

1. A briquetting machine, comprising:
a granulation unit that operates under set operating conditions to manufacture briquettes;
an acquisition unit that acquires evaluation information indicating evaluation results of the plurality of briquettes manufactured under the same manufacturing conditions; and
a setting unit that sets the operating conditions based on the evaluation information,
wherein in the evaluation information, values of a plurality of measured evaluation parameters are associated with each briquette,
the plurality of evaluation parameters include a first evaluation parameter and a second evaluation parameter,
the setting unit determines whether or not to change the operating conditions set in advance by comparing an evaluation value, which is based on a distribution of a plot in a case of plotting the evaluation results of the plurality of briquettes on a graph in which the first evaluation parameter is on a first axis and the second evaluation parameter is on a second axis, with a predetermined reference,
the evaluation value includes at least one of a length of a long axis, a length of a short axis, and an inclination of the long axis of a probability ellipse in the case of plotting the evaluation results of the plurality of briquettes on the graph in which the first evaluation parameter is on the first axis and the second evaluation parameter is on the second axis,
the granulation unit includes two rolls facing each other and a raw material supply unit that supplies a raw material between the two rolls,
a recessed portion for manufacturing the briquette is formed on at least one of surfaces of the two rolls,
the first evaluation parameter is an apparent density of the briquette, and the second evaluation parameter is any of a compressive strength, a tumbler strength, and a drop strength of the briquette,
the setting unit determines whether or not to change a raw material supply amount per unit time of the raw material supply unit as the operation parameter in a case where the evaluation value is the length of the long axis, and
in a case where the length of the long axis is larger than the predetermined reference, the setting unit adjusts the operating conditions so as to increase the raw material supply amount, and in a case where the length of the long axis is not larger than the predetermined reference, the setting unit does not change the raw material supply amount.
